Pound, zi Lingming, (present-day Eastern) people. In his early years, he served in the municipal government (county official) and the provincial government (prefecture), and later joined Ma Teng's Western Liang Iron Horse, and made many military achievements, and once personally beheaded Yuan Shao's son Yuan Shang's general Guo Yuan, baizhonglang general, and fengdu Tinghou. Later, Ma Teng's son Ma Chao rebelled, resulting in Ma Teng's murder (Ma Chao rebelled in the "Yanyi" because his father was killed), and Pound followed the "young lord" Ma Chao around and defected to Zhang Lu in Hanzhong, and not long after, Ma Chao and Zhang Lu did not agree and defected to Liu Bei. After Cao Cao surrendered to Zhang Lu, Pang De returned to Cao Cao, feng Liyi the general, sealed the Marquis of Guanmen Ting, and ate three hundred households. In the twenty-fourth year of Jian'an (219), Pound followed Cao Ren, the first general of Cao Wei, to capture Wancheng, and then stationed at Tunfan City to deal with Guan Yu, the first general of the Shu Han Dynasty. Ma Chao, who is known as "the courage of faith and cloth", Guan Yunchang did not look at it much, let alone Ma Chao's subordinate Pound? What was even more depressing was that many General Cao Jun did not trust Pound very much. Pound was anxious and angry, and he said excitedly: "I Pound are deeply favored by the country, and righteousness is serving death." I want to attack Guan Yu personally. If I don't kill him this year, he's going to kill me!" A few days later, Cao Ren sent Pang Detun troops ten miles north of Fancheng to resist Guan Yu with Cao Wei's famous generals' Seven Armies, who had come to reinforcements. Pound just gained a foothold in the north of the city, suddenly nature soared, the sky rained heavily for more than ten days, the Han River soared, and the flat land under Fancheng was flat and watery, Guan Yu took the opportunity to come to a "flooded Seventh Army", and the Cao Army was tragic. Guan Yule broke down, and attacked Cao Weijun by boat, firing arrows on all sides of the large ship on the embankment. Pound used his superior archery skills, shooting wildly, the arrows were not false, and Guan Yu's soldiers fell to the ground! And Dong Heng and Dong Chao, the two Cao generals, were frightened by Guan Yu's prestige and almost wet their crotches, advocating to admit it, Pound was furious, slaughtered all two, and then Pound continued to play for his life, and the arrow shot out and began to fight for a short time.
However, although Pound was personally brave, he could not resist the rising water, and the officers and men of the Wei army surrendered one after another, and even Yu Ban, the supreme commander of the Seventh Army and one of the five sons of Cao Cao's best generals, surrendered. Pound was eventually captured. Pound was escorted into Guan Yu's tent, standing without kneeling, his eyes wide open. The Duke of Hair said to Pound, "Qing's brother is in my Hanzhong, and I want to take Qing as a general, so why don't you surrender early?" What Guan Yuwan did not expect was that his politeness was exchanged for a stinky scolding. Pound yelled at Guan Yu, "Shuzi! What do you mean by surrender! I, the King of Wei, bring a million armor and shock the world. Your Liu Bei is just a mediocre talent, how can you defeat the King of Wei? I'd rather be a ghost of the country than a thief! "
Guan Yu was finally furious and ordered Pound to be beheaded.
Hearing that Pound was killed, Cao Cao was deeply saddened and burst into tears, although Pound was not his old general, but his spirit and feats for himself really shook Cao Cao's heart. Remembering the five sons of Liang, who had made great achievements in battle, Cao Cao was even more heartbroken. If it was Yu Ban who died and it was Pound who fell, Cao Cao would never be so sad, but the truth was so unexpected, why was this? Cao Cao couldn't figure it out until he died...
Later, Cao Pi succeeded to the throne of Wei, giving Pang the title of "Marquis of Zhuang", and giving his son Pang Hui and four others the Title of Marquis of Guannei. The heroism of one person is exchanged for the glory of the entire family.
